Boot up with no key /wro ng key/ne w key installed
Once the MSI Smart Key is enabled, always keep the key inserted in the
computer. If the key is unplugged, the other user can not access the computer.
The message as below appears during the system booting up:
If the user remember the original password, typing in the password will
allow the user to e nter the operating system, and the sy stem BIOS will copy
the original passwo rd data into the wrong key/new key. Otherwise, the sys-
tem will halt after entering the wrong password for three times.
No MSI Smart Key is Present
Please plug in your MSI Smart Key
or contact your local distributor for details
The user have to find and re-plug the original key into the computer to
continue booting up the system. If the wrong key or a new key* is inserted, it
will show the message a s below on the screen:
Please input your password and press “Enter”
password:
MSI Smart Key password is wrong
* If, unfortunately, your Smart Key was lost , you have to purchase a new
key from MSI a s a replacement.
